Actor Phillip Salvador, Go, Dela Rosa formalize Senate bid


MANILA: The senatorial bets of the Partido Demokratiko Pilipino (PDP)- actor Phillip Salvador and reelectionists Senators Christopher Lawrence Go and Ronald Dela Rosa- filed their certificate of candidacy (COC) on Thursday.

The three, who were accompanied by Senator Robinhood Padilla, formalized their Senate bid on the third day of the COC filing period at the Manila Hotel Tent City.

Should he secure a seat, Salvador said he would back an increase in funds for the modernization of the Philippine National Police and the Armed Forces of the Philippines.

He said he would also support bills and programs for the effective rehabilitation of illegal drug users.

‘Hulihin sila para mabigyan sila ng pag-asa. Sa akin kasi ayoko ng hinuli ko pinatay ko, ayoko ng ganoon- gusto ko mabigyan sila ng pag-asa (They must be captured and given hope. For me, I oppose the act of arresting and killing in the process, I don”t want that- I want to give them hope),’ he said.

‘Kailangan maiayos ang mga may pangangailangan sa buhay
, tanggalin natin ang kahirapan, tulungan natin silang magkatrabaho hindi sila magiisip na mapunta sa droga (We need to help provide for those who are needy, remove poverty, and assist those who need work so that they will not turn to illegal drugs),’ he said.

Dela Rosa, on the other hand, said he wants another chance at the Senate to continue his ‘fight against illegal drugs’ and support the development of a credible Philippine defense posture.

If reelected, he said he would also push for the passage of mandatory Reserve Officers’ Training Corps (ROTC) and a measure imposing death penalty on high-level drug traffickers.

‘Ang pending ko pa na mabigat ay ‘yong restoration of death penalty for high-level drug traffickers. Medyo hirap ako diyan pero rest assured hindi ako hihinto diyan, ipaglalaban ko iyan sa next Congress kung ako ay susuwertihin (What”s still pending is the restoration of death penalty for high-level drug traffickers. If luck is with me, I will continue defending it in the next Congress)’ h
e said.

Meanwhile, Go said his priorities will remain focused on advancing health, sports, and the empowerment of the youth.

In past years, Go touted that he was able to author 15 laws, and co-author/co-sponsor 164 legislations.

‘Karamihan dito ay upgrading at establishing of hospitals dahil isa sa aking adbokasiya ay health (Most of these are focused on upgrading and establishing of hospitals because one of my advocacies is health),” he said.

‘Uunahin ko ang kalusugan, food security, trabaho at kabuhayan, pabahay, edukasyon, at syempre sports at kabataan- isang paraan na labanan natin ang illegal na droga ay through sports (I will prioritize health, food security, employment and livelihood, housing, education, and of course sports and the youth),” he added.
